PauseNow testen

Bitte testet die folgenden Szenarien und notiert euch, ob alles wie beschrieben funktioniert.

Test 1: Normale Pausierung

Schritt Erwartet
Elternteil drückt "Pausieren" Kind-Handy zeigt sofort Sperrbildschirm
Kind versucht Apps zu öffnen Geht nicht (alles gesperrt)
Elternteil drückt "Aktivieren" Sperrbildschirm verschwindet, Kind kann alles nutzen

Test 2: Kind ist offline

Schritt Erwartet
Kind-Handy in Flugmodus setzen
Elternteil drückt "Pausieren" Toggle-Schalter wird hellrot, rotes Schloss-Icon erscheint
Kind-Handy aus Flugmodus nehmen Kind wird automatisch pausiert, Elternteil sieht grünen Haken

Test 3: Kind ist offline beim Aktivieren

Schritt Erwartet
Kind pausieren, dann Kind-Handy in Flugmodus
Elternteil drückt "Aktivieren" Toggle-Schalter wird hellgrün, oranges Schloss-Icon
Kind-Handy aus Flugmodus nehmen Kind wird automatisch aktiviert

Test 4: Trickster-Erkennung

Schritt Erwartet
Kind deaktiviert Mitteilungen für PauseNow
Kind öffnet irgendeine App Gelber Sperrbildschirm erscheint
Eltern-Dashboard prüfen Rotes Hand-Symbol zeigt Trickster-Warnung

Test 5: Elternteil ist offline

Schritt Erwartet
Eltern-Handy in Flugmodus setzen
Elternteil drückt "Pausieren" Zeigt "Pending" mit Netzwerk-Symbol
Eltern-Handy aus Flugmodus nehmen Pausierung wird automatisch bestätigt

Test 6: Zwei Elternteile

Schritt Erwartet
Elternteil 1 pausiert Kind Beide Elternteile sehen: Kind pausiert
Elternteil 2 aktiviert Kind Beide Elternteile sehen: Kind aktiv

Test 7: App im Hintergrund

Schritt Erwartet
Kind hat PauseNow im Hintergrund (nicht geöffnet)
Elternteil pausiert Kind Kind-Handy wird trotzdem gesperrt

Test 8: Entsperr-Anfrage

Schritt Erwartet
Kind ist pausiert
Kind drückt "Bitte entsperren" Button zeigt Ladeanimation
Elternteil prüfen Push-Benachrichtigung: "[Name] bittet um Freigabe"

Fehler melden

Wenn etwas nicht wie erwartet funktioniert:

  1. Welcher Test war es?
  2. Was hast du gemacht?
  3. Was ist passiert?
  4. Was hättest du erwartet?
  5. Mach gerne einen Screenshot

Schick alles an: [email protected]